Timing is everything with this shot, and since there are only two chances to practice this at each wed-
ding, you would do well to practice by having some friends toss a ball back and forth while you try to
catch the peak action just before the catch. It takes a lot of practice to get a feel for where you need to
start pressing the button to catch an object in the air. Ideally you want to catch the garter or flowers as
they are just about a foot out in front of the catch as in Figure 12-14.
This point is the peak of the action but it’s definitely not the end of the action. As the catch is made you
can quickly move in close just in case anything interesting happens. Occasionally you may see two peo-
ple grab on at the same time and a mini wrestling match breaks out. You may get a pack of guys rolling
around on the ground trying to get control of the garter, or several ladies ripping the bouquet apart amid
a shower of flower petals.
